Type
ORACLE
Validation date
2025-04-03 08: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 2.8e-4,
    "usd": 3.2e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001186BA2CFFFCCA2095048AAA06D7E9F41C6CE45F538F4ECFBBC8AE681B44D2FA8

Previous signature

1728C7837E49A75432B0E4840E71D6207F32D9436D4E0F1FD36D64E8BB780186C97E04A83101E32A4E62C3B1AA2C8F994306FF8502D2EB69D1593B64C4AC4901

Origin signature

3046022100A3EA297BA3F35FED72779E41422841728515625ED1BF8F0B1D16ABA9A99FD915022100D0837B9F00A0F8210AE31331404D6367529E4758F339B0D9856F791093E2CF0D

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00165DA892BDE44AF65D8C1968CAA01E67D45663D24F2984A1996EF47E32D93115

Coordinator signature

8E51DAD621DC9E22C849B1ADA9B56E6AC48948BF098DC30F81C19EB8A042680C0B9B046082C22FB4DA373B473D44CAC48F6C79A7B190D2FB3922CEC47B7AF40C

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

5A123FF37EA40F50DB345F18D9ED3E225F0A44B200D06F38FD35C49FB1DD288DFB9EAF6043217DFE31DBB5481ED6600738DA830F239736C11F2952A0139D7705

Validator #2 public key

00012CC694F3778B7CE23048863456192AAE5346C3FF4DE6C0CE7742B4B037C85625

Validator #2 signature

0BD7E1FA7BFB4539069E8F73F96F7C16A370F0FCD7E9C88BEABEAF485F5C1E0424AAC8F8A74F430107BCAA9FE187875B5F8356102598D7E4B16EC8371F72190B